The Importance of SATA Power Leads

Serial Advanced Technology Attachment (SATA) is rapidly becoming the standard for connecting storage devices in computing systems. SATA power leads are essential for providing power to SATA devices such as hard drives, SSDs, and other storage solutions. A custom SATA power lead can offer several advantages, including better cable management, reduced clutter, and enhanced aesthetic appeal. Contents Required for the Project

Before you begin, ensure that you have the following materials and tools at your disposal:

SATA DIY Kit: A kit that includes all the necessary components, such as wires, connectors, and a bending tool. Wires: Regular 18 AWG wire. This is a common thickness for connecting power supplies to SATA devices. Tools: Crimping tool, wire cutter, and possibly a bending tool (depending on the kit).

It is worth noting that some SATA DIY kits may not require a crimping tool, as they might include pre-fabricated connectors. If that is the case, you won't be needing this tool.

Benefits of Crafting a SATA Power Lead

Creating your own SATA power leads offers numerous benefits. Firstly, custom cables can fit better into your case, providing better cable management and a cleaner look. Additionally, by controlling the exact specifications of your cables, you can ensure compatibility with your specific power supply and storage devices, reducing the risk of issues.
